Set sail on a one-of-a-kind adventure through Raja Ampat with Oracle a beautifully crafted Phinisi that honors Indonesia’s rich maritime heritage. This traditional wooden boat was built over two years on the shores of Bira, Sulawesi, by skilled artisans whose shipbuilding roots trace back generations. Made from sturdy ironwood and teak, The Oracle seamlessly combines timeless design with modern comfort, creating an intimate space where guests can experience the true spirit of the Indonesian archipelago.

Experience the ultimate Raja Ampat adventure aboard The Oracle, a luxurious 35-meter vessel designed for intimate exploration. Accommodating up to six guests across two main cabins and additional below-deck space, The Oracle combines comfort and style with air-conditioned rooms, each equipped with a sound system and video projector. Relax in the indoor living room or on the spacious sundeck, and dive into adventure with full kayaking, diving, and snorkeling gear provided. With Wi-Fi onboard and a cruising speed of 12 knots, The Oracle offers a seamless blend of relaxation and thrill in Raja Ampat’s pristine waters. The Oracle has Starlink internet installed on board
